The text provides insight into renewable technologies, and their challenges in terms of design, efficiency, implementation, and solutions to mitigate the problem of energy crisis. It will help the readers to understand the role of the fourth industrial revolution technologies in developing user-friendly, economic, and implementable solutions to mitigate the present and future energy crisis through cleaner and renewable technologies.
The text is primarily written for senior undergraduates, graduate students, and academic researchers in the fields of electrical engineering, electronics and communications engineering, energy, environmental engineering, computer science, and engineering.
Gulshan Sharma, Ph.D., earned his Bachelor of Technology (B. Tech) degree in Electrical Engineering from Punjab Technical University in 2007, Master of Technology (M. Tech) in Electrical Power System Management from Jamia Millia Islamia University, New Delhi, in 2009, and Doctor of Philosophy (Ph.D.) in Electrical Engineering from Malaviya National Institute of Technology, Jaipur, India, in 2015. He was a post-doctoral research fellow at the University of Pretoria, South Africa from 2015 to 2016. He has more than 17 years of teaching and research experience at various institutes at the territory level. Presently, he is working as an Associate Professor in the Department of Electrical Engineering Technology, University of Johannesburg, South Africa. Earlier, he was with Durban University of Technology, South Africa, as a Senior Lecturer in the Department of Electrical Power Engineering and he acts as Departmental Research Committee Chair and Faculty Research Committee Representative in the Department of Electrical Power Engineering, Durban University of Technology. He is registered with the Engineering Council of South Africa. He received Y-rated research award from NRF South Africa in 2021 and the best researcher award from the Department of Electrical Power Engineering, Durban University of Technology in 2021. He is the Associate Editor of the International Journal of Modelling and Simulation (Taylor & Francis). Additionally, he serves as an Academic Editor for the International Transactionson Electrical Energy Systems (Wiley) and the Journal of Electrical and Computer Engineering (Wiley). He has received research funding from various research agencies and has published several book chapters & research papers in international journals and conferences and has been continuously engaged in guiding research activities at graduate/post-graduate and Ph.D. levels. His areas of interests include power system operation and control, renewable power generation, FACTS, and the application of AI techniques to power systems.
Pitshou N. Bokoro, Ph.D., is an accomplished academic and researcher with a distinguished career in the field of Electrical Engineering. He completed his Bachelor’s degree in Electrical Engineering from the Durban University of Technology in 2006, followed by a Master’s degree in Electrical Engineering from the University of Johannesburg in 2011, and a Ph.D. from the University of the Witwatersrand, South Africa, in 2016. He joined the University of Johannesburg in 2007 as a Lecturer in the Department of Electrical Engineering Technology. He has since advanced to the position of Senior Lecturer, Head of Department, Associate Professor, and currently Head of School. He is professionally registered with the Engineering Council of South Africa and is a senior member of both the South African Institute of Electrical Engineers (SAIEE) and the Institute of Electrical and Electronics Engineers (IEEE). In addition, he serves as a specialist editor for the SAIEE Africa Research Journal. As a prolific researcher, he has authored and coauthored over 72 journal articles, including publications in high-impact, quartile-1 journals. He has presented 74 papers at both local and internationally recognized conferences in the field of engineering. His scholarly contributions also extend to authoring two books, and eight book chapters (with three currently in print) published by globally reputed publishers such as Springer Nature, IGI Global, and IET. He has successfully conducted numerous research projects, securing over US$42,611.72 in grants. Notably, he is a recipient of the prestigious Erasmus+ funding in collaboration with the University of Klagenfurt, Austria and the University of Perugia, Italy. He has mentored a significant number of postgraduate students, having supervised to completion of 20 master’s students (with 8 currently under supervision) and 6 Ph.D. candidates (with another 7 currently under his guidance). His research interests encompass a wide range of topics, including power quality, distributed generation, virtual sensors, condition monitoring of dielectrics and insulation materials, the reliability of surge protective devices, and the economics of energy.
